WebSep 29, 2024 · A contest is a giveaway that chooses winners based on merit. The contest’s winner will be the submission with the funniest pick-up line, the most touching essay, the most picturesque snapshot, the tastiest recipe, or anything else that matches the contest’s subject. Additionally, public voting can determine contest winners. WebSee definition of contest on Dictionary.com noun competition noun fight, struggle verb argue, challenge verb fight synonyms for contest Compare Synonyms challenge discussion game match meeting sport tournament trial meet proving testing trying concours rencounter WebNov 2, 2024 · If you're disappointed with your share of the estate, or if you feel you were wrongly excluded from the will, then you may be able to contest the will. Contesting a will means challenging its terms in probate court, usually with the help of a probate lawyer. However, most contentions are not successful.
